Asda is not a public sector organization; it is a private sector supermarket chain in the UK. Originally founded in 1949, it was acquired by Walmart in 1999. In 2021, Asda was sold to a consortium led by EG Group and TDR Capital, further solidifying its status as a private enterprise. Public sector entities are typically government-owned and operated, serving public interests rather than making profits.
